摘要
为实现数值计算中复合模型的三角网格融合、优化电磁散射计算,提出基于三角形求交、面元内角控制的网格模型融合与优化算法.通过两个独立模型中三角面元的交点计算和模块内点云的Delaunay剖分,获得初始融合网格,再通过查找、消除畸形面元来优化融合后的网格.一系列模型的测试表明,在保持网格采样信息与几何外观的前提下,本文所提出的算法可稳健、有效地实现不同网格密度、不同结构特征的三角面元模型融合,去除畸形面元减少网格面元数目.
This paper presents a new method to merge and optimize the triangular meshes of ship and sea surface for numerical calculations.The method is divided into three steps:Firstly,identify the intersected nodes of the ship mesh and the sea mesh.Then,obtain the initial merged mesh by performing the Delaunay triangulation for the nodes in the intersected region.Finally,optimize the merged mesh by eliminating the abnormal triangles and renumbering the remaining nodes and elements.A series of examples show that this method is capable of merging the meshes with different structure and density,such as those of the ship,the rough sea surface,and the ship wakes.The method can not only run without any auxiliary conditions,but also improve the quality of the merged mesh.
出处
《复旦学报(自然科学版)》
CAS
CSCD
北大核心
2017年第6期712-718,共7页
Journal of Fudan University:Natural Science
基金
国家自然科学基金(61179022)